distill 详细解释

distill

[dis'til]

v. 蒸馏, 滴下, 吸取, 提炼

vt.

1. 蒸馏; 以蒸馏法提取(或生产); 以蒸馏法对……提纯(或净化)

distill whiskey

用蒸馏法制威士忌酒

Water can be made pure by distilling it.

水可通过蒸馏净化。

2. 抽出……的精华; 提炼

distill the meaning of a poem

提炼出诗中的含义

3. 使渗出; 使滴下

vi.

1. 蒸馏; 精炼

The liquor distills easily.

这种酒易蒸馏。

2. 作为精华产生

3. 渗出; 滴下

英英释义

动词 distill:

remove impurities from, increase the concentration of, and separate through the process of distillation

同义词:purify, sublimate, make pure

undergo the process of distillation

同义词:distil

extract by the process of distillation

同义词:extract, distil

undergo condensation; change from a gaseous to a liquid state and fall in drops

同义词:condense, distil

give off (a liquid)

同义词:distil
